Madisonville woman killed in head-on crash

MADISONVILLE, Ky. (WTVQ) – State Police say a Madisonville woman was killed in a head-on collision on US 41 in Madisonville on Friday afternoon.

Investigators say a car driven by 28-year old Whitney Pinkerton, collided head-on with a car driven by 73-year old John Jenkins, of Morganfield.

Investigators say Pinkerton died at Baptist Health Hospital in Madisonville.

John Jenkins was airlifted to Deaconess Hospital in Evansville, Indiana to be treated for his injuries, according to KSP.

Jenkins’ wife, Peggy Jenkins, who was a passenger in the car, was treated at Baptist Health Hospital in Madisonville.
